oracle下载:您的数据库之旅从这里开始
在当今数字化时代,Oracle数据库作为全球领先的企业级关系型数据库管理系统(RDBMS),被广泛应用于各类关键业务场景。无论是大型企业的核心数据存储、中小型公司的业务支撑,还是个人开发者进行学习和项目实践,对“oracle下载”的需求都日益增长。本篇文章旨在为您提供一份详尽、具体且极具实用价值的Oracle下载指南,助您精准选择、顺利获取所需版本,迈出构建强大数据基石的第一步。
为什么需要下载Oracle?
Oracle数据库以其卓越的性能、稳定性、安全性和可扩展性而闻名。下载Oracle,通常是出于以下几个核心目的:
- 企业级应用部署: 多数大型企业核心系统(如ERP、CRM、金融系统)都基于Oracle数据库运行,需要下载相应的企业版进行部署。
- 开发与测试: 软件开发者和测试人员需要Oracle数据库环境来开发、调试和测试应用程序。
- 学习与教育: 计算机科学、数据库管理等专业的学生和自学者,需要下载Oracle Express Edition (XE) 或试用版进行实践操作,掌握数据库技能。
- 性能调优与管理: 数据库管理员(DBA)需要下载Oracle的相关工具和版本,以进行数据库的安装、配置、优化和日常维护。
oracle下载前的关键准备
在您开始下载Oracle的漫长旅程之前,充分的准备工作能有效避免不必要的麻烦和延误。以下是您需要重点关注的几个方面:
1. 注册Oracle账户(Oracle Account)
这是最关键的一步。Oracle的大多数软件下载,特别是数据库核心产品,都需要您拥有一个免费的Oracle账户并登录才能访问下载链接。如果您还没有,请务必提前完成注册。
- 访问Oracle官方网站。
- 寻找“View Accounts”或“Sign In”入口,然后选择“Create Account”。
- 按照提示填写您的个人或公司信息,包括电子邮件、姓名、公司名称(可填写“N/A”或“个人”)、职位(可填写“Developer”或“Student”)。
- 完成邮箱验证。
重要提示: 注册时请务必使用真实且能接收邮件的邮箱,因为Oracle会发送验证邮件和重要的通知。
2. 确认系统需求
不同的Oracle版本和组件对操作系统、内存、硬盘空间等都有特定的要求。在下载前,请务必核对您的系统是否满足最低配置:
- 操作系统: Oracle数据库支持Windows、Linux(Red Hat, Oracle Linux, SUSE等)、Solaris、AIX等主流操作系统。对于个人学习,Windows或Linux是常见选择。
- 内存(RAM): 建议至少8GB,对于企业版或大型开发,16GB或更高内存将提供更流畅的体验。Oracle XE版通常要求2GB或4GB以上。
- 硬盘空间: 数据库软件本身需要数GB的空间,加上未来数据文件的增长,建议至少预留50GB以上的空闲空间,最好是固态硬盘(SSD)。
- Java Development Kit (JDK): 某些Oracle工具(如SQL Developer)或特定版本的数据库可能需要预先安装兼容的JDK版本。
3. 网络连接稳定性
Oracle数据库的安装文件通常较大(数GB),一个稳定且高速的网络连接是成功下载的保障。避免在网络不稳定或带宽受限的环境下进行下载。
oracle下载:主要版本与选择指南
Oracle提供了多种数据库版本和相关工具,以满足不同用户的需求。了解这些版本是成功下载的第一步。
1. Oracle Database Express Edition (XE)
特点: 免费、轻量级、功能受限(如最大数据文件大小、CPU和内存限制)。
适用场景:
- 个人学习SQL和PL/SQL。
- 小型应用开发和测试。
- 嵌入式应用。
优势: 无需付费,安装简单,是初学者和个人开发者的理想选择。
下载入口: 通常在Oracle Technology Network (OTN) 的“Downloads” -> “Database”页面下找到“Express Edition”的链接。
2. Oracle Database Enterprise Edition (EE) & Standard Edition (SE)
特点: 功能最全面、性能最佳、可扩展性强,支持高级特性(如Real Application Clusters (RAC)、Partitioning等)。这些是商用版本,需要购买许可。
适用场景:
- 大型企业级生产系统。
- 需要高可用性、高性能和大数据处理能力的场景。
下载入口: 主要通过Oracle eDelivery(Oracle Software Delivery Cloud)或通过Oracle销售代表获取。在OTN也可能提供有限的试用版下载。
3. Oracle SQL Developer
特点: Oracle官方提供的一款免费的图形化数据库开发和管理工具。它是一个Java客户端,无需安装Oracle数据库即可连接到远程数据库。
适用场景:
- 编写、执行SQL语句。
- 管理数据库对象(表、视图、存储过程等)。
- 导入导出数据。
下载入口: 在OTN的“Downloads” -> “SQL Developer”页面。通常会提供带JDK和不带JDK的版本。
4. Oracle VirtualBox
特点: Oracle自家的免费开源虚拟化软件。它允许您在一台物理机器上运行多个虚拟机,每个虚拟机可以安装不同的操作系统和软件。
适用场景:
- 在单个操作系统上测试不同版本的Oracle数据库。
- 创建隔离的开发和测试环境。
- 运行预配置的Oracle开发虚拟机(例如Oracle Developer Days VM)。
下载入口: 在Oracle官方网站的“VirtualBox”专属页面。
oracle下载:详细操作步骤(以Oracle XE为例)
以下将以最常见的Oracle Database Express Edition (XE) 为例,详细说明下载步骤:
1. 访问Oracle官网下载页面
打开您的浏览器,访问Oracle官方网站。通常,您可以通过顶部的导航菜单找到“Downloads”或直接在搜索栏输入“Oracle Database XE download”。
2. 定位到Oracle Database XE下载
在下载页面中,找到“Database”分类,然后查找“Express Edition”或“XE”的下载链接。点击进入。
3. 接受许可协议
Oracle的所有软件下载都要求您同意其许可协议(License Agreement)。仔细阅读协议内容后,勾选“Accept License Agreement”或类似的选项。不接受协议将无法下载。
4. 登录Oracle账户
此时,系统会提示您登录Oracle账户。输入您的用户名(通常是注册邮箱)和密码。如果您尚未注册,需要先完成注册。
5. 选择适合您操作系统的版本
Oracle XE通常提供Windows和Linux(RPM/DEB)的64位版本。根据您的操作系统类型,选择对应的安装包。
- 对于Windows用户,选择“Windows x64”的下载链接。
- 对于Linux用户,选择适合您发行版(如RPM for RHEL/CentOS/Oracle Linux或DEB for Ubuntu/Debian)的下载链接。
6. 开始下载
点击您选择的版本链接后,下载将自动开始。由于文件较大,请耐心等待下载完成。建议使用下载管理器以防万一网络中断。
7. 验证下载文件完整性(可选但推荐)
下载完成后,您可以检查文件的MD5或SHA256校验值,将其与Oracle下载页面上提供的校验值进行比对,以确保下载文件的完整性,避免因文件损坏导致安装失败。
下载后的下一步:安装与配置(简要提及)
成功下载Oracle安装包仅仅是数据库之旅的第一步。安装Oracle数据库是一个相对复杂的过程,涉及到系统环境配置、监听器配置、数据库创建等多个环节。
- 解压文件: 将下载的ZIP或RPM/DEB文件解压到指定目录。
- 运行安装程序: 在Windows上通常是运行
setup.exe,在Linux上可能需要执行RPM或DEB命令。 - 遵循安装向导: 根据安装向导的提示,选择安装类型、指定安装路径、设置数据库参数(如SID、PDB名称、密码等)。
- 配置环境变量: 安装完成后,可能还需要配置相关的环境变量(如
ORACLE_HOME,PATH)。 - SQL Developer连接: 安装数据库后,可以使用SQL Developer等工具连接到新创建的数据库实例进行操作。
请注意: 本文侧重于“oracle下载”,详细的安装和配置教程通常会另开专题进行深入探讨,因为其复杂性和多样性远超一篇下载指南的范畴。建议您查阅Oracle官方文档或权威的安装指南。
oracle下载:常见问题解答(FAQ)
如何选择合适的Oracle版本进行下载?
选择Oracle版本主要取决于您的用途和预算。 如果您是学生、个人开发者或希望免费学习使用Oracle,那么Oracle Database Express Edition (XE) 是最佳选择,它免费且功能足以满足学习和小型项目需求。如果您代表企业需要部署生产环境,且有高级功能需求和预算,那么需要考虑购买Oracle Database Enterprise Edition (EE) 或 Standard Edition (SE)。此外,如果您只需要一个连接Oracle数据库的客户端工具,那么可以单独下载Oracle SQL Developer。
为何下载Oracle数据库需要注册账户?
注册Oracle账户是为了进行用户管理、许可协议追踪以及提供技术支持。 Oracle作为一家大型软件公司,其软件产品往往伴随着复杂的许可协议。通过强制用户注册和登录才能下载,Oracle能够确保用户已经阅读并同意了相关的许可条款,同时也便于追踪下载量和用户兴趣,以便未来提供更精准的服务和更新通知。对于某些商业版本,注册账户也是获取试用许可和后续购买支持的基础。
Oracle XE版是完全免费的吗?有什么限制?
是的,Oracle Database Express Edition (XE) 是完全免费的。 您可以免费下载、安装和使用它进行开发、部署和分发。但是,XE版确实存在一些功能和资源上的限制,例如:
- 最大数据文件大小通常限制在12GB。
- 只能使用一个CPU核心。
- 内存使用通常限制在2GB。
- 不支持Oracle高级功能,如RAC、数据加密、高级安全性选项等。
这些限制使其不适合大型生产环境,但对于学习和开发来说绰绰有足够。
下载过程中遇到网络中断或下载失败怎么办?
如果下载过程中遇到网络中断或下载失败,首先检查您的网络连接是否稳定。建议采取以下措施:
- 使用下载管理器: 许多浏览器内置的下载功能在网络中断时恢复能力较弱。使用专业的下载管理器(如IDM、Free Download Manager等)可以支持断点续传,提高下载成功率。
- 更换网络环境: 如果条件允许,尝试更换一个更稳定或带宽更高的网络环境。
- 清除浏览器缓存: 有时浏览器缓存问题可能导致下载异常,尝试清除浏览器缓存和Cookie后重试。
- 重新尝试: 简单地重新点击下载链接,有时问题会自动解决。
下载完Oracle安装包后,是否可以直接使用?
不,下载完Oracle安装包后,您还需要进行一系列的安装和配置步骤才能开始使用数据库。 下载的文件只是包含了数据库软件的代码和安装程序。您需要运行安装程序,指定安装路径、配置数据库实例、设置用户密码、创建监听器等。这个过程相对复杂,且可能因操作系统和Oracle版本的不同而有所差异。建议您在下载完成后,参考Oracle官方的安装文档或可靠的第三方教程来完成后续的安装和配置工作。
希望这份详细的“oracle下载”指南能帮助您顺利获取所需的Oracle产品,开启您的数据库探索之旅!

